Design of UWB antenna for a universal wireless networking architecture in healthcare
Current Mobile healthcare solutions use different wireless protocols, leading to inconvenient management for patients and clinics. Here a universal architecture is proposed to allow various wireless protocols to operate seamlessly. For further application of ultra-wide band together with Bluetooth, WiFi and ZigBee, two UWB antennas are simulated and measured. With half circle grounded, these UWB antennas have the advantage of miniaturization than conventional patch UWB antennas. Half-cut design can obtain lower frequency range with half size of the full design.
